본문 바로가기
Coding Test/Java Coding Test

[프로그래머스 / 자바] - 카운트업

by nam_ji 2023. 10. 18.

카운트업

문제

  • 매개변수로 정수 start_num, end_num이 주어집니다
  • start_num부터 end_num까지의 숫자를 차례로 배열이 담는 문제입니다.
  • answer의 크기를 end_num - start_num + 1을 하여 크기를 정해줍니다. +1을 하지 않고 빼기만 한다면 1자리가 모자르게 크기가 정해지기 때문에 +1을 해주었습니다.
    그 후 for문을 돌려 answer에 값들을 담아 출력해 주었습니다.

테스트 (이클립스)

package example;

public class CountUp {
	public static void main(String[] args) {
		/*
		 * 매개변수로 정수 start_num, end_num이 주어집니다.
		 * start_num부터 end_num까지의 숫자를 차례대로 담은 배열을 반환하는 문제입니다.
		 */
		int start_num = 3, end_num = 10;
		int[] answer = new int[end_num - start_num + 1];
		for (int i = 0; i < end_num - start_num+1; i++) {
			answer[i] = i + start_num;
			System.out.print(answer[i] + " ");
		}
	}
}

프로그래머스 코드